benefits may vary by position or division. Company Overview Started
in 1933, Green Bay Packaging Inc. is a family owned, vertically
integrated company consisting of corrugated container plants, a
folding carton facility, recycled and virgin containerboard mills,
pressure-sensitive label roll stock plants, timberlands, a paper
slitting operation, and a sawmill facility. Headquartered in Green
Bay, Wis., Green Bay Packaging Inc. employs over 4,600 team members
and operates 40 facilities in 16 states, each with a dedication to
innovative development of its products and forestry resources, with
a focus on safety, sustainability, quality, and continuous
improvement. For more information about Green Bay Packaging Inc.,
